Practical printing without the extras
In regular operation, the HP Officejet 4500 All-in-One Printer drivers deliver consistent text quality suitable for letters, forms, and invoices. Black-and-white prints remain sharp text output, while color results handle basic graphics, charts, and presentations adequately. Print speeds remain modest, which may slow larger batches. Still, its focus on reliability, steady print consistency, and controlled workloads supports routine office productivity over fast turnaround demands in daily tasks.
Setup and navigation are generally straightforward, particularly for users familiar with traditional office hardware. The interface supports easy controls, and routine functions like copying and scanning require minimal adjustment. Maintenance, however, can feel less efficient due to steady ink usage and cartridge replacements. Despite this, dependable operational stability, approachable usability, and predictable task handling continue to benefit users seeking uncomplicated daily document management for regular office work routines.
Connectivity options remain functional for shared environments but reflect older networking expectations. Wired connections allow consistent office integration, while wireless support delivers basic network printing with limited flexibility. Scanning and fax operations remain dependable, though advanced document workflow tools and cloud-ready functions are absent. The design prioritizes stable connections, standard office compatibility, and familiar task execution rather than offering expansive connectivity or modern automation features in everyday operations.
